Manual versus digital Landsat analysis for modeling river floodingThe comparative value of manual versus digital image analysis for determining flood boundaries is being examined in a study of the use of Landsat data for modeling flooding of the Black River, in northern New York. The work is an extension of an earlier study in which Black River flooding was assessed through visually interpreted, multi-date Landsat band 7 images. Based on the results to date, it appears that neither color-additive viewing nor digital analysis of Landsat data provide improvement in accuracy over visual analysis of band 7 images, for delineating the boundaries of flood-affected areas.
